Human Space Flight AND Yuri’s Night
1961 – The first person to orbit Earth is Yuri Alexeyevich Gagarin in Vostok 1

1981 – The STS-1 Columbia mission is the first launch of a Space Shuttle

RECIPE OF THE DAY:

Healthy Banana Muffins
4 very ripe bananas (mashed)
1/2 cup organic apple sauce
1/2 cup olive oil, or melted coconut oil
1 tablespoon vanilla
2 cups whole wheat pastry flour (you can use all-purpose flour too)
1/2 cup sugar
1 1/2 tsp baking soda
1/2 tsp salt
1/4 to 1/2 cup chopped walnuts (optional)

Preheat oven to 350 degrees. Place muffin liners in your muffin pans.

In a large bowl combine the flour, sugar, baking soda, and salt. Stir to combine. Set aside.

In a smaller bowl, combine your mashed bananas, organic apple sauce, melted coconut oil, vanilla, Stir until all ingredients are combined.

Add your wet ingredients to your dry ingredients. Stir until mixed but do not over mix or muffins will be tough.

Fill muffins 2/3 full and top with chopped walnuts.

Bake for 25 to 30 minutes until a toothpick inserted comes out clean.
